First Trust Mid Cap Value AlphaDEX Fund Increases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, June 30th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, June 26th were issued a dividend of $0.1914 per share. This is a positive change from First Trust Mid Cap Value AlphaDEX Fund's previous quarterly dividend of $0.17.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, June 26th. This represents a $0.77 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.42%.

The First Trust Mid Cap Value AlphaDEX Fund (FNK)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the NASDAQ AlphaDEX Mid Cap Value index. The fund tracks a mid-cap index that selects value stocks using quant methodology and applies an equal-tiered weighting scheme. FNK was launched on Apr 18, 2011 and is managed by First Trust.
